Question 1(Multiple Choice Worth 4 points)


A funnel is shaped like a cone and is 4. 5 inches high and has a diameter of 6 inches. What is the volume of the funnel? Use 3. 14 for pi. Round your answer to the nearest hundredth. 10. 60 in3

42. 39 in3

63. 61 in3

169. 64 in3

Answers

Answer 1

The volume of the funnel is approximately 42.39 in³. The correct answer is option 2.

To calculate the volume of the funnel, which is shaped like a cone, we need to use the formula for the volume of a cone: V = (1/3)πr²h.

Given:
Height (h) = 4.5 inches
Diameter = 6 inches
Radius (r) = Diameter / 2 = 6 / 2 = 3 inches
Pi (π) ≈ 3.14

Now, plug the values into the formula:

V = (1/3) × 3.14 × 3² × 4.5
V ≈ (1/3) × 3.14 × 9 × 4.5
V ≈ 3.14 × 3 × 4.5
V ≈ 42.39 in³

So, the volume of the funnel is approximately 42.39 in³. The correct answer is option 2.

find the angle between the vectors. (round your answer to two decimal places.) u = (4, 3), v = (5, −12), u, v = u · v

Answers

The angle between u and v is approximately 104.66 degrees. To find the angle between two vectors u and v, we can use the dot product formula:

cos(theta) = (u · v) / (||u|| ||v||)

where ||u|| and ||v|| are the magnitudes of u and v, respectively.

First, let's compute the dot product of u and v:

u · v = [tex](4)(5) + (3)(-12) = 20 - 36 = -16[/tex]

Next, we need to find the magnitudes of u and v:

[tex]||u||[/tex] = sqrt([tex]4^2[/tex] + [tex]3^2[/tex]) = 5

[tex]||v||[/tex] = sqrt([tex]5^2[/tex] + (-12[tex])^2[/tex]) = 13

Now we can substitute these values into the formula for cos(theta):

cos(theta) = [tex](-16) / (5 * 13) = -0.246[/tex]

To find the angle theta, we take the inverse cosine of cos(theta):

theta = [tex]cos^-1[/tex](-0.246) = 104.66 degrees

Therefore, the angle between u and v is approximately 104.66 degrees.

the asq (american society for quality) regularly conducts a salary survey of its membership, primarily quality management professionals. based on the most recently published mean and standard deviation, a quality control specialist calculated the z-score associated with his own salary and found it was -2.50. this tells him that his salary is

Answers

This tells him that his salary is significantly below the average salary of quality management professionals surveyed by the ASQ, and that he is in the bottom percentile of salaries in this group.

The z-score is a statistical measure that indicates the number of standard deviations that a data point is from the mean of a distribution. A negative z-score indicates that the data point is below the mean.

In this case, the quality control specialist's z-score of -2.50 indicates that his salary is 2.50 standard deviations below the mean salary of the quality management professionals surveyed by the ASQ.

Without knowing the specific mean and standard deviation provided by the survey, it is difficult to determine the exact value of the specialist's salary. However, we can use the z-score to estimate the percentile rank of his salary compared to the rest of the survey respondents.

Using a standard normal distribution table, we can see that a z-score of -2.50 corresponds to a percentile rank of approximately 0.0062 or 0.62%. This means that only about 0.62% of quality management professionals surveyed by the ASQ earn a salary lower than that of the quality control specialist.

What is the sum of the series?
Σ (2k2 – 4)
k=1

Answers

The sum of the series Σ (2k² - 4) from k = 1 to n can be found using the following formula:

Σ (2k² - 4) = [2(1²) - 4] + [2(2²) - 4] + [2(3²) - 4] + ... + [2(n²) - 4]

= 2(1² + 2² + 3² + ... + n²) - 4n

The sum of squares of the first n natural numbers can be calculated using the formula:

1² + 2² + 3² + ... + n² = [n(n + 1)(2n + 1)] / 6

Substituting this value in the above equation, we get:

Σ (2k² - 4) = 2[(n(n + 1)(2n + 1)) / 6] - 4n

= (n(n + 1)(2n + 1)) / 3 - 4n

Therefore, the sum of the series Σ (2k² - 4) from k = 1 to n is (n(n + 1)(2n + 1)) / 3 - 4n.
